Position Summary:
A Postdoctoral Research Associate position is available in the Department of Cellular and Integrative Physiology at the University of Nebraska Medical Center to investigate cell surface glycoproteins and glycans within the context of cardiovascular development and disease, including stem cell differentiation and advanced heart failure. The Postdoc will have the opportunity to develop strong biological research skills, including mammalian cell culture, flow cytometry, biochemical assays, and molecular biology. Training in advanced analytical skills will include mass spectrometry analysis of glycoproteins and glycans and development and integration of automated sample handling workflows and custom bioinformatics tools.

About University of Nebraska Medical Center
A vital enterprise in the nation’s heartland, the University of Nebraska Medical Center has its eye on improving the future of health care in Nebraska and beyond. As Nebraska’s only public academic health sciences center, UNMC is committed to the education of a 21st century health care work force, to finding cures and treatments for devastating diseases, to providing the best care for patients, and to serving our state and its communities through award-winning outreach. UNMC also is committed to embracing the richness of diversity, and is a major economic engine for the state of Nebraska. Led by Chancellor Jeffrey P. Gold, M.D., UNMC has six colleges, two institutes and a graduate studies program, serving nearly 4,000 students in more than two dozen programs. Our physician assistant program was recently ranked ninth in the nation by U.S. News & World Report, and our primary care program was ranked 17. The university’s physical therapy, pharmacy and public health programs also are ranked among the top in the country. Read more about how this public academic health sciences center helps Nebraska.
